Find a Profitable Business Idea
Your business idea should be scalable and align with your skills, interests, and market demand.
Consider these key questions when brainstorming:
- What am I passionate about?
- What problems can I solve?
- Who will benefit from my business?
- Is this idea financially sustainable?
Some of the most profitable business ideas include freelancing, SaaS, subscription boxes, and consulting.
Conduct Market Research
Before you dive in, it’s crucial to analyze the market to determine if your business idea has potential.
To gather insights, try:
- Online surveys and questionnaires
- Studying successful businesses in your niche
- Reading customer reviews
- Testing a minimum viable product (MVP)
The more you understand your market, the easier it will be to offer a unique selling proposition.
Developing a Business Roadmap
Without a business plan, you’re taking unnecessary risks.
Key components of a business plan are:
- What you aim to achieve
- Identifying customer needs
- Revenue model and pricing strategy
- How you’ll promote your business
- Managing logistics and suppliers
- Funding requirements
If you plan to seek funding, a business plan is essential to attract investors.
Exploring Financing Options
Even if you plan to bootstrap, having access to funds can help with marketing.
Ways to finance your startup:
- Using personal finances
- Seeking traditional funding
- Partnering with financial backers
- Using online fundraising tools
- Utilizing nonprofit funding programs
Setting Up a Legal Business Structure
To operate properly, you need to establish your business according to government regulations.
Important legal aspects to consider:
- Choose a business structure (LLC, sole proprietorship, corporation)
- Register your business name
- Apply for an EIN (Employer Identification Number)
- Hire an accountant if necessary
